Resonances of stretched states in open shell nuclei

N.G. Goncharova, V.A. Erokhova, N.D. Pronkina

Moscow University Physics Bulletin 2008. 63. N 6. P. 378

  • Article
Annotation

Form factors of $1\hbar\omega$ maximal spin resonances are obtained in the version “particle core coupling” of multiparticle shell model for the nuclei $^{24}$Mg, $^{26}$Mg, $^{28}$Si, $^{40}$Ca, $^{42}$Ca, $^{44}$Ca. Wave functions of excited states are calculated using information on the spectroscopy of direct reactions. Comparison with a cross section of $(e,e')$ reactions showed that the theoretical calculation is in good agreement with existing experimental data. Fragmentation of M6 resonance force in 40Ca into 22 peaks is shown.
